I am planning to install a Remote starter on my 2014 Dodge Grand Caravan. Is there any issue with this with the engine, starter or the battery after installing it? Thank you very much.

Too hard to tell with newer cars. I would be very weary of doing this yourself. Your keys require specific signals for the ignition. The security may not like something you do and keep the vehicle from starting even with the key in the ignition.
